Program areas at Freedom School Partners

Freedom School Partners (FSP) main program service is to inspire scholars to love reading and leaning, believe in themselves, and create extraordinary futures. During the 2022 summer, FSP operated 12 Freedom School sites across Charlotte, serving 605 scholars. FSP collaborated with 100 enrichment providers and managed over 1,500 afternoon programs. More than 18,000 books were distributed to scholars to build home libraries. FSP provided 675 back-to-school kits to scholars, community members and teachers contained more than 50,000 school supply items.
